Abstract

The invention provides a fully-automatic rice washing method. The method comprises the steps that agitating vanes rotate to stir rice to be washed and water; a concave rice scoop turns over by 90 degrees so that rice can be taken into the concave surface by water flow; the concave rice scoop brings rice to be washed to move upwards along a sliding rail through a connecting shaft to the position where rice and a rice rubbing plate are clamped together; the rice rubbing plate moves forwards and backwards to drive a friction raised head array to move back and forth on rice; the concave rice scoop moves downwards again to a set descending position and then turns over by 180 degrees, so that rice is poured into water; the steps are repeated till rice washing is completed. According to the method, automatic operation is conducted in the whole process, operation is convenient and quick, hands can not be wetted, dust and sand in rice can be effectively removed, and users can be reminded when rice washing is completed.

Detailed description of the invention
Below by embodiment, and by reference to the accompanying drawings, technical scheme of the present invention is described in further detail.
As shown in Figure 1, a kind of automatic washing rice method, comprise electronic rice washer, described electronic rice washer to comprise at the bottom of body 1 and machine 2, agitating device 3 is provided with in described body 1, described agitating device 3 is provided with stirring vane, and be provided with motor 4 in 2 at the bottom of described machine, described motor 4 connects described agitating device 3 by motor shaft; Described body 1 inwall is provided with slide rail 5, and described slide rail 5 is provided with electronic slide block 6, and described electronic slide block 6 connects a connecting axle 7, and described connecting axle 7 connects one by electric rotation shaft 8 and scoops the recessed spoon 9 of rice; The described bottom scooping the recessed spoon 9 of rice is water strainer; Described electronic slide block 6 can carry out elevating movement on described slide rail 5, described in scoop the recessed spoon 9 of rice and overturn by electric rotation shaft 8; Described slide rail 5 is also provided with an electric expansion axle 10, described electric expansion axle 10 is positioned at above described connecting axle 7; Described electric expansion axle 10 end connects one and rubs rice plate 11 with the hands, and described stranding rice plate 11 is provided with friction projection head array 12 towards the described one side scooping the recessed spoon 9 of rice; At the bottom of described machine, 2 lateral surfaces are provided with switch panel 13.The bottom of described friction projection head array 12 is connected with described stranding rice plate 11, and the top of described friction projection head array 12 forms the shape of mutually coincideing with the described concave surface scooping the recessed spoon 9 of rice; At the bottom of described machine, 2 lateral surfaces are provided with switch panel 13.Switch panel 13 is provided with a key and washes meter Kai Guan.
As improvement, the present invention is also provided with sound prompting device, and after washing meter Cheng Xu operation and be complete, sound prompting device sends the sound pre-set, and reminding user is washed a meter operation and terminated.
Operation principle is as follows:
Time initial, scoop the recessed spoon concave surface of rice upward, and connecting axle is positioned at and makes stranding rice plate and scoop the position that the recessed spoon of rice is engaged mutually;
Step 1: meter He Shui to be washed is poured in body, the key opened on switch panel washes meter Kai Guan;
Step 2: motor drives stirring vane to rotate by motor shaft, thus stirs meter He Shui to be washed, and mixing direction as shown by the arrows in Figure 1;
Step 3: connecting axle moves downward along slide rail, when moving to setting down position, stops moving downward, and scoops the recessed spoon generation of rice 90 degree of upsets, makes concave surface just to water (flow) direction; Setting down position is that after making to scoop the upset of 90 degree, the recessed spoon of rice, just in time whole concave surface all enters the position in water; Rice is brought in concave surface by current;
Step 4: after setting-up time, scoop the recessed spoon of rice and 90 degree of upsets occur again, get back to recessed supine horizontal level, because the bottom scooping the recessed spoon of rice is water strainer, now scoop in the recessed spoon of rice and fill the grain of rice to be washed, water is flowed out by water strainer;
Step 5: scoop the recessed spoon of rice and move up to initial position by connecting axle along slide rail with the grain of rice to be washed, scoops the recessed spoon of rice and is mutually engaged with stranding rice plate;
Step 6: electric expansion axle stretches back and forth, stranding rice plate is driven to seesaw, the direction of motion as shown by the arrows in Figure 1, rubbing seesawing of rice plate with the hands also drives friction projection head array to move back and forth scooping on the grain of rice in the recessed spoon of rice, play the effect of the friction grain of rice, by removals such as the dirt on grain of rice surface, dust, silts, similar process of manually washing rice; Friction projection head array can be controlled by parameters such as the stretching frequencies of the material of friction projection head array, hardness, density, electric expansion axle the rubbing action size of the grain of rice, obtains the desirable meter Xiao Guo that washes;
Step 7: after setting-up time, rubs rice plate with the hands and stops moving back and forth, and get back to original position;
Step 8: scoop the recessed spoon of rice again move downwardly to setting down position time, turn over turnback, the grain of rice be poured into water; All enter in water owing to scooping the rear whole concave surface of rice recessed spoon upset, the grain of rice scooped on the recessed spoon of rice can wash away by current; If wash a meter operation not terminate, then carry out step 9; If wash a meter operation to terminate, then carry out step 11;
Step 9: scoop the recessed spoon of rice and again turn over and turn 90 degrees, make concave surface just to water (flow) direction;
Step 10: repeat step 4 to step 9;
Step 11: scoop the recessed spoon of rice and turn over turnback to concave upright position, is moved up to and the position of rubbing meter plate with the hands and being mutually engaged along slide rail by connecting axle;
Step 12: sound prompting device sends the sound pre-set, reminding user is washed a meter operation and is terminated.
Due to the stirring action of agitating device, the grain of rice to be washed in body is all that not stall is moved, and therefore, scoop the grain of rice to be washed that the recessed spoon of rice contains all can be different at every turn, through repeatedly scooping rice, rubbing rice with the hands, finally all grain of rices to be washed can be washed by rubbing with the hands totally.
